Angola/South Africa: Coach Gustavo Ferrin Summons 27 Players for Training Programme in South Africa

Luanda — The inclusion of Guilherme Afonso, who plays in Switzerland, is the main novelty in the 27-player list announced by Gustavo Ferrin, the coach of the Angolan national football team, aimed for a training programme in South Africa, ahead of the squad's participation in the Africa Cup of Nations (AFCON2013), scheduled for January and February in South Africa.

Gustavo Ferrin called up eight players who perform abroad, who will join the 19 home-based colleagues.

Check below the list of the summoned players:

Amaro, Bastos, Miguel, Mingo Bille, Dany, Lamá, Manucho Dinis, Landu, Pirolito, Fabrício, Yano, Manuel, Lunguinha, Geraldo, Ary, Neblu, Ito, Paty, Mabiná, Marco Airosa, Mateus, Djalma, Gilberto, Dedé, Manucho, Zuela, Guilherme.
